Cockering Road is in Canterbury and in Canterbury district. CT1 3UP is located in the Wincheap elect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Canterbury.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ding CT1 3UP,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 52.6%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ate area around CT1 3UP,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 50.9%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.

Safety

Is Cockering Road d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Cockering Road was 39.8 per 1,000 residents, which is 69.2% lower than the Wincheap average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Cockering Road has the 25th lowest crime rate of 69 local areas in Wincheap and the 170th lowest crime rate of 477 local areas in Canterbury .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 23.0 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-70.7%.
